Published: The Charleston Gazette, Tuesday, February 16, 1971
JEROME C. ALDERMAN JR.Spouse
Requiem Mass will be 10 a.m. Wednesday in St. Anthony Catholic Church, the Rev. John Lipinski officiating. Burial will be in Sunset Memorial Park, South Charleston.
Rosary will be 8 p.m. today in Wilson Funeral Home.
Mr. Alderman, of 1236 Park Avenue, died Sunday of an apparent heart attack at St. Francis Hospital.
He was an engineer at Union Carbide, lieutenant colonel in the Army Reserves, World War II veteran, member of Reserve Officers Association, Military Engineers, member of St. Anthony Catholic Church.
Surviving: widow, Dolores Lolita; sons, John Richard and Timothy, both at home; daughter, Theresa Ann, at home; sisters, Mrs. Gertrude Weber of Louisiana, Mrs. James Fross of McAllen, Texas, brother, John A. of Greenlawn, New York.
